The Mind-Gut Connection Book
If you’re curious about how your brain and gut team up to influence everything from your mood to your immune system, The Mind-Gut Connection Book by Dr. Emeran Mayer is a must-read! Published by Harper Wave with 304 pages, this hardcover dives into the biological dialogue between your brain, gut, and microbiome—a link ancient medicine treasured but Western science often missed. Mayer, who directs UCLA’s Neurobiology of Stress center, reveals how this communication shapes your emotions, decision-making, and even fatigue levels. The Human Brain Book Illustrated Guide
For anyone enthusiastic to dive deep into the remarkable complexity of the brain, The Human Brain Book Illustrated Guide stands out as an essential treasure, combining vivid, meticulously detailed illustrations with expertly written text that brings neuroscience to life like few others can. This thorough 320-page volume, published by DK, takes you layer-by-layer through brain anatomy—from gray and white matter to key structures—while exploring functions like thinking, feeling, and even unconscious actions such as breathing. It also clarifies complex concepts like consciousness and dreams, and provides clear, illustrated summaries of disorders, making your journey through neuroscience both vivid and incredibly accessible!

Netter’s Neuroscience Coloring Book
Students and professionals diving into neuroscience will love Netter’s Neuroscience Coloring Book because it turns complex neural pathways and brain structures into hands-on lessons that really stick—you get to color your way through over 145 key topics, organized clearly into sections like regional, systemic, and global neuroscience. This engaging tool uses classic Netter art to help you actively learn neuroanatomy by tracing pathways and coloring important structures, boosting visual recall. The 2nd Edition adds fresh topics like Alzheimer’s and TBI, plus clinical notes connecting science to medicine—perfect for anyone prepping for neuroscience courses or careers!

Behave: The Biology of Humans at Our Best and Worst
You’ll find “Behave: The Biology of Humans at Our Best and Worst” an absolute gem, especially if you’re curious about what drives human behavior in all its complexity—whether it’s kindness or cruelty, peace or conflict—and want a book that weaves cutting-edge science with wit and readability, all wrapped up in a handsome hardcover from Penguin Press. Robert Sapolsky, a renowned neuroscientist and primatologist, brilliantly explores facets like tribalism, war, and empathy, blending biology, psychology, and sociology. This New York Times bestseller (over 700 pages!) is a landmark work, acclaimed for its humor and clarity—a must for understanding why we act the way we do.

Dopamine Nation: Finding Balance in the Age of Indulgence
Wondering how to navigate the dizzying flood of digital distractions and pleasures that bombard us daily? *Dopamine Nation: Finding Balance in the Age of Indulgence* by Dr. Anna Lembke (Penguin Press, 320 pages, hardcover) brilliantly unpacks the science of dopamine, showing how constant exposure to cravings—whether from social media, food, or shopping—can lead to pain instead of pleasure. Using gripping patient stories and clear neuroscience, Lembke teaches you how to regain control by balancing desire and recovery. How Do Neuroscientists Study Brain Activity in Real Time?
Did you know that EEG machines can capture brain signals with millisecond precision, making brain activity almost a live movie? Neuroscientists use tools like EEG, fMRI, and PET scans to watch your neurons fire and networks pulse in real time. If you want a fascinating read, check out *The Tell-Tale Brain* by V.S.
